Our client, a leading organization in the aerospace industry, is currently seeking a skilled and experienced Manufacturing Engineer to join their team at their South Molton Aerospace manufacturing plant.

This role focuses on developing and maintaining cost-efficient manufacturing processes while leading continuous improvement initiatives. You will play a critical role in enhancing productivity, ensuring product quality, and delivering on customer expectations by applying Lean manufacturing and Six Sigma strategies.

Key Responsibilities:

  • Develop and maintain robust, cost-effective manufacturing processes and product structures aligned with Lean manufacturing practices.
  • Ensure root cause and failure analysis is conducted when necessary.
  • Lead cost-reduction initiatives and promote a culture of continuous improvement.
  • Apply Lean manufacturing techniques to eliminate waste and meet customer expectations.
  • Implement methods to reduce process variation and enhance efficiency.
  • Use Six Sigma strategies to help teams understand variations and manage tolerance stacks in assemblies.
  • Understand and apply Statistical Process Control (SPC) and Gage R&R.
  • Participate in concurrent engineering efforts and design reviews to minimize product development costs and extend product life.
  • Conduct Design for Manufacturing and value engineering initiatives.
  • Support new product development projects, using tools like ProLaunch to commit to project schedules.
  • Coordinate with various teams to oversee the product lifecycle, from inception to shipment.
  • Recommend capital investments, including financial analysis, to support emerging and existing technologies.
  • Train and develop team members on relevant processes and methodologies.

Qualifications:

  • Degree (or equivalent) in a relevant engineering discipline.
  • Six Sigma certification or similar qualification preferred.

Skills and Experience:

  • Detailed knowledge of Lean manufacturing techniques, such as value stream mapping and one-piece flow.
  • Understanding of Six Sigma tools and concepts to minimize process and product variability (e.g., regression analysis, design of experiments).
  • Proficiency in problem-solving methodologies like 8D, root cause analysis, and process failure mode effect analysis (PFMEA).
  • Experience with software applications including CAD, CAM, MS Office, and MiniTab.
  • Knowledge of manufacturing processes such as metal cutting, tool design, welding, injection molding, and soldering.
  • Ability to lead cross-functional process improvement teams.
  • Understanding of engineering design and product reliability principles, including fluid dynamics, thermal dynamics, and electronic circuits.
  • Familiarity with industry quality standards like ISO9001 and AS9100.
  • Understanding of ProLaunch and product development tools.
